pgxRpi: an R/Bioconductor package for user-friendly access to the Beacon v2 API
Zhao, H.; Baudis, M.
Show abstract
MotivationThe Beacon v2 specification, established by the Global Alliance for Genomics and Health (GA4GH), consists of a standardized framework and data models for genomic and phenotypic data discovery. By enabling secure, federated data sharing, it fosters interoperability across genomic resources. Progenetix, a reference implementation of Beacon v2, exemplifies its potential for large-scale genomic data integration, offering open access to genomic mutation data across diverse cancer types. ResultsWe present pgxRpi, an open-source R/Bioconductor package that provides a streamlined interface to the Progenetix Beacon v2 REST API, facilitating efficient and flexible genomic data retrieval. Beyond data access, pgxRpi offers integrated visualization and analysis functions, enabling users to explore, interpret, and process queried data effectively. Leveraging the flexibility of the Beacon v2 standard, pgxRpi extends beyond Progenetix, supporting interoperable data access across multiple Beacon-enabled resources, thereby enhancing data-driven discovery in genomics. Availability and ImplementationpgxRpi is freely available under the Artistic-2.0 license from Bioconductor (https://doi.org/doi:10.18129/B9.bioc.pgxRpi), with actively maintained source code on GitHub (https://github.com/progenetix/pgxRpi). Comprehensive usage instructions and example workflows are provided in the package vignettes, available at https://github.com/progenetix/pgxRpi/tree/devel/vignettes.
